There are many ways to explore the Dolomites: the alpine guides can take you through both easy and hard paths, and help you discover more about the flora and the fauna of the Adamello-Brenta national park, teaching you our tradition and interesting facts about the area.
Discover more about this area’s rich history through the ancient buildings and the old farming instruments. And if you like frescos you’ll love the Church of St. Tommaso.
Discover more about Fai della Paganella through a path set up by the town’s elementary school children, running through home-grown-vegetables gardens and farms, protected by traditional scarecrows made of modern recycled material. This year’s novelty is Bird-gardening: special eating and resting facilities are set up for birds, especially those of the endangered kind.
